Output d3f26b87da819aabe033cc0e81222ad1cfb92a5e31b12bc51a52f718e88c8b39:26

value
3399974
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e9f83dd4b2e78660cda73195f2d61ec35f3f8b64 OP_EQUAL
address
3P28kN4RJ8zSptY59M2TVBky3GeWbyiNuu
transaction
d3f26b87da819aabe033cc0e81222ad1cfb92a5e31b12bc51a52f718e88c8b39
spent
true